usb: dwc3: gadget: cope with XferNotReady before usb_ep_queue()

If XferNotReady comes before usb_ep_queue() we will
set our PENDING request flag and wait for a
request. However, originally, we were assuming
usb_ep_queue() would always happen before our first
XferNotReady and that causes a corner case where we
could try to issue ENDTRANSFER command before
STARTTRANSFER.

Let's fix that by tracking endpoints which have been
started.
